How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Belvidere?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Belvidere Studio Apartments | $1,900 | $1,900 | $1,900 |
| Belvidere 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,016 | $1,800 | $2,300 |
| Belvidere 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,105 | $1,925 | $2,200 |
| Belvidere 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,125 | $900 | $2,800 |
| Belvidere 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,000 | $3,000 | $3,000 |
